Tim Dionisopoulos is a writer and online marketer with experience as a journalist and with social/digital media.
From 2011 until early 2014 Tim worked at the Leadership Institute as a reporter for CampusReform.org and the communications editor for social and digital media in the campus leadership program.
As a reporter Tim covered college/youth politics with a focus on waste, fraud, bias, and abuse on campuses.
Tim also lectured at Leadership Institute political training schools, with a focus on the topics of blogging, social/digital media, media relations, and digital strategy. Check out one of his video presentations.
Tim left the Leadership Institute in 2014 to join the Media Research Center’s (MRC) marketing department where he managed their social and digital media accounts. He was also an occasional writer for their website MRCTV.org. Check out his work here.
Tim graduated from Providence College in 2011 with a BA in Political Science.
